Regardless of which type of installation, any wooden
shelves in the area where the hood is to be fitted must
first be removed, drilled and later replaced.
Drilling the shelves
a) Using the template provided, and taking hole B
as a point of reference, drill the shelves along the
central axis to allow the passage of the chimney.
The chimney must be inserted into the shelves
before it is fixed to the hood canopy (Fig. 13).
b) When installing the ducting version with the air
outlet directed upwards, if the ducting fan unit is
positioned below the line of the shelves it will be
necessary to drill a suitable hole in the top shelf
only, to allow the air ducting pipe to pass through
(Fig. 14).
Direction and position of the ducting fan
unit
a) The hood is normally supplied with the air outlet
directed towards the wall (Fig. 3), if it is to be
installed with the air outlet directed to the right or
left (Fig. 4a-4b), it will be necessary to change
the direction of the ducting fan unit.
- Unscrew the screws U (Fig. 15).
- Turn the ducting fan unit 60° to the left or right.
- Replace the screws.
b) The ducting fan unit air outlets must be arranged
according to the type of installation to be carried
out.
